Several key factors are driving the growth of the main marine air compressor market. The expansion of global trade and the resulting increase in maritime transport are major contributors, necessitating a higher number of vessels equipped with reliable air compressors for various onboard operations. Stringent environmental regulations aimed at reducing greenhouse gas emissions from ships are pushing the adoption of more energy-efficient compressor technologies. This is further incentivized by the rising fuel costs, making energy efficiency a crucial factor for vessel operators. Technological advancements in compressor design and manufacturing have led to the development of more compact, durable, and reliable compressors with enhanced performance characteristics. The increasing demand for sophisticated onboard systems, requiring compressed air for a wider range of applications, contributes to the growth as well. These applications include pneumatic tools, safety systems, and cargo handling equipment. Finally, growing investments in new shipbuilding and fleet modernization further boost demand for modern, high-efficiency air compressors. Despite the positive outlook, the main marine air compressor market faces several challenges. Fluctuations in global economic conditions can directly impact shipping activities and investment in new vessels, thus affecting demand. High initial investment costs associated with advanced, energy-efficient compressors can be a barrier for some operators, especially smaller shipping companies. The complexity of maintaining and repairing marine air compressors requires specialized expertise and infrastructure, potentially leading to increased operational costs. Furthermore, intense competition among manufacturers necessitates continuous innovation and cost optimization to maintain market share. The availability of skilled labor for installation, maintenance, and repair is a critical factor, particularly in regions with limited technical expertise. Lastly, strict environmental regulations, while driving innovation, also add complexity to the design and manufacturing processes, increasing costs and potentially delaying product development. The main marine air compressor market is geographically diverse, with significant contributions from various regions. However, Asia, particularly East Asia, is expected to dominate the market due to its robust shipbuilding industry and large fleet size. Europe and North America also represent significant markets, driven by stringent environmental regulations and a focus on energy efficiency.
Segments: The market is segmented based on compressor type (reciprocating, screw, centrifugal), capacity (low, medium, high), and application (main propulsion, auxiliary systems). While all segments show growth, the screw compressor segment is anticipated to dominate due to its higher efficiency and reliability compared to reciprocating compressors, especially in larger vessels. High-capacity compressors are also expected to witness significant demand owing to the increasing size of modern vessels and growing demand for higher airflow.
